+- Update to latest tagged release version 1.3.2
+ * autotest
+ - runs with random seeds (based on time) for diveristy
+ - output .json file for post-analysis
+ * build
+ - cleaned up compiler warnings across most platforms
+ - incorporated continuous integration script
+ - compact header APIs across all interfaces in liquid.h
+ - consistent build across Linux and macOS
+ * agc
+ - added more convenience methods, improved autotest stability
+ * fft
+ - spwaterfall less verbose with more convenience methods
+ * filter
+ - new rresamp family of objects to implement rational rate
+ resampling; very useful for fixed buffer sizes
+ - resamp now uses fixed-point phase for faster computation
+ - fixed issues with msresamp2 ordering to have expected roll-off
+ performance
+ - added notch filter design option for firfilt (with autotest)
+ * framing
+ - completely reworked msource family of objects to use firpfbch2
+ family of objects for computationally efficient
+ - added preliminary fskframe generator and synchronizer objects
+ * math
+ - improved functions for speed, is_prime()
+ - improved stability and consistency of root-finding algorithms
+ * multichannel
+ - added new firpfbchr family of objects for arbitrarily setting
+ number of channels and down-sampling rates
+ * modem
+ - refactored objects for amplitude modulation/demodulation to use
+ Hilbert transform, added autotest scripts
+ * nco
+ - improving consistency across platforms
